Texto de la carta

Arrolla. Carroñar {5}{G}{G}. ({5}{G}{G}, exiliar esta carta de tu cementerio: Pon sobre la criatura objetivo una cantidad de contadores +1/+1 igual a la fuerza de esta carta. Activa la habilidad de carroñar como un conjuro.)

How to Beat Korozda Monitor

Korozda Monitor shines in decks emphasizing on creature growth and battlefield presence. This adaptable Lizard boasts trample, ensuring that it can still cause damage even when blocked by smaller creatures. It’s also known for its scavenge ability, which allows it to bolster another creature from the graveyard.

To counter this reptilian threat, you’ll want to focus on removal strategies. Employ instant removal spells that can target Korozda Monitor before its scavenge ability is activated. Cards that exile creatures from the graveyard like Cremate or Tormod’s Crypt can render its key ability useless. Prioritize board control with sweepers or damage spells capable of handling larger creatures. Trading card-for-card might not always be the best approach given Korozda Monitor’s potential to come back from the graveyard stronger. Instead, look for opportunities to mitigate its impact over the course of the game.

Consistently managing the battlefield and being cautious of your opponent’s graveyard will give you the upper hand. Remember, disrupting their strategy and maintaining removal options are crucial when up against a card with resilience like Korozda Monitor.

Fecha Texto
2013-04-15 Exiling the creature card with scavenge is part of the cost of activating the scavenge ability. Once the ability is activated and the cost is paid, it’s too late to stop the ability from being activated by trying to remove the creature card from the graveyard.
